Bannister’s shoes
THE running shoes worn by Roger Bannister when he broke the 4-minute mile will be going on sale.
Christie's says the leather shoes will be up for auction on September 10 in London and are expected to fetch between 30,000 pounds (US$47,000) and 50,000 pounds. Bannister became the first runner to break the fabled 4-minute barrier when he clocked 3 minutes, 59.4 seconds on May 6, 1954, at the Iffley Road Track in Oxford. Bannister, 86, lives in Oxford.
